LHVB’s redesigned website exceeds expectations
MILL RUN – Public response to Laurel Highlands Visitors Bureau’s redesigned website has exceeded expectations.
“Website traffic has increased by 50 percent,” noted Andrea Cuda, chairwoman of the board of directors at the bureau’s annual dinner meeting Thursday at The Barn at Fallingwater.
The bureau, which promotes tourism in Fayette, Somerset and Westmoreland counties, launched the website changes in October 2010.
Statistics distributed at the dinner revealed that total vists to the website during some of the busiest months were 10,431 in June 2010, 12,336 in July 2010 and 10,349 in August 2010 before increasing to 23,301 in June 2011, 28,745 in July 2011 and 26,641 in August 2011. Page views jumped from 13,455 in June 2010, 15,712 in July 2010 and 13,365 in August 2010 to 128,195 in June 2011, 148,923 in July 2011, 130,173 in August 2011. The average length of visit went from about one minute, 30 seconds during summer 2010 to about five minutes in summer 2011.
